It was the wish, 1am told, of the late Bro. Gribble that I should write a short preface to this history, which he was good enough to dedicate to me. I cannot do otherwise than comply with the wish of a departed Brother, although I have neither the knowledge nor the qualification to write that which would be appropriate. I had hardly any acquaintance with the late Bro. Gribble; indeed I only had the pleasure of meeting him on one or two occasions, but on those occasions and in the course of some correspondence with him on Masonic affairs, I found full confirmation of the tongue of good report which I had heard in his favour as aM ason. But there could be no more conspicuous proof of his devotion to the Craft and of his firm faith in the beneficent effects of our ancient Institution than this very history. No man who had not his whole heart in Freemasonry could possibly have undertaken such a laborious task, and although the writer modestly calls his work a collection of dry bones he has himself imbued it with the life of his own ardent spirit. Those who read this chronological record with attention and knowledge will discern the character of the writer in numerous passing comments and will recognize that he was a historian with a due sense of proportion and great fairness of mind. Bro. Gribble properly viewed Freemasonry as a man of the world, and while he did not claim for the Craft poweis or virtues which no human institution can possess, he fully appreciated the advantages of the ideals which it holds up.
